如何在uniapp中使用富文本編輯器外掛程式實現富文本編輯功能
如何在uniapp中使用富文本編輯器外掛實現富文本編輯功能
概述
在現代應用程式中,富文本編輯器是必備的功能,因為它允許用戶在應用程式中創建豐富多樣的文字內容,包括字體樣式、字號、顏色、插入圖片等。而uniapp作為一個跨平台開發框架,也提供了使用富文本編輯器外掛程式來實現這項功能的方式。本文將介紹如何在uniapp中使用富文本編輯器插件,並給出具體的程式碼範例。
步驟
- 匯入富文本編輯器外掛程式
首先,我們需要在uniapp專案中匯入一個富文本編輯器外掛程式。這裡以導入uni-rich-text-editor
外掛為例。可以透過npm安裝插件,也可以直接下載插件檔案並拷貝到專案中。 - 建立富文本編輯器頁面
接下來,在uniapp專案中建立一個富文本編輯器的頁面。可以使用<rich-text-editor></rich-text-editor>
標籤來建立一個富文本編輯器元件,並設定對應的屬性。
<template> <view> <rich-text-editor ref="editor" :content="content"></rich-text-editor> </view> <template>
- 編輯富文本內容
在頁面的<script>
標籤中,我們需要定義content
變數來保存富文字內容。我們也可以定義一些方法來實現一些操作,例如保存富文本內容、插入圖片等。
<script> export default { data() { return { content: '', } }, methods: { // 保存富文本内容 saveContent() { this.content = this.$refs.editor.getContent(); }, // 插入图片 insertImage() { uni.chooseImage({ count: 1, success: (res) => { if (res.tempFilePaths && res.tempFilePaths.length > 0) { this.$refs.editor.insertImage(res.tempFilePaths[0]); } }, }); }, }, } </script>
在上面的範例中,saveContent
方法用於保存富文本內容,insertImage
方法用於插入圖片。 $refs.editor
表示對富文本編輯器元件的引用,我們可以透過該引用呼叫富文本編輯器的方法。
- 頁面樣式設定(可選)
如果需要自訂富文本編輯器的樣式,可以在頁面的<style>
標籤中加入對應的樣式。可依需求調整文字顏色、字號、字體等。
<style> .rich-text-editor { color: #333; font-size: 16px; font-family: Arial, sans-serif; } </style>
總結
透過上述步驟,我們可以在uniapp中使用富文本編輯器外掛程式來實現富文本編輯功能。首先匯入富文本編輯器插件,然後建立富文本編輯器頁面並設定對應屬性,在頁面的腳本中定義對應方法來實作富文本編輯功能。透過這種方式,我們可以為使用者提供一個豐富多樣的編輯器,使他們能夠創建出精美的文字內容。
當然,這只是一個基礎範例,你可以根據自己的需求來擴展和自訂富文本編輯器的功能,例如增加更多的按鈕、自訂樣式等。希望這篇文章對你在uniapp中使用富文本編輯器外掛程式有所幫助。
以上是如何在uniapp中使用富文本編輯器外掛程式實現富文本編輯功能的詳細內容。更多資訊請關注PHP中文網其他相關文章!

熱AI工具

Undresser.AI Undress
人工智慧驅動的應用程序,用於創建逼真的裸體照片

AI Clothes Remover
用於從照片中去除衣服的線上人工智慧工具。

Undress AI Tool
免費脫衣圖片

Clothoff.io
AI脫衣器

Video Face Swap
使用我們完全免費的人工智慧換臉工具,輕鬆在任何影片中換臉!

熱門文章

熱工具

記事本++7.3.1
好用且免費的程式碼編輯器

SublimeText3漢化版
中文版,非常好用

禪工作室 13.0.1
強大的PHP整合開發環境

Dreamweaver CS6
視覺化網頁開發工具

SublimeText3 Mac版
神級程式碼編輯軟體(SublimeText3)

PyCharm是一款功能強大且受歡迎的Python整合開發環境(IDE),提供了豐富的功能和工具,讓開發者可以更有效率地編寫程式碼。而PyCharm的插件機制更是其功能擴充的利器,透過安裝不同的插件,可以為PyCharm增加各種功能和客製化的特性。因此,對於PyCharm新手來說,了解並熟練安裝插件是至關重要的。本文將為你詳細介紹PyCharm插件安裝的全
![在Illustrator中載入插件時出錯[修復]](https://img.php.cn/upload/article/000/465/014/170831522770626.jpg?x-oss-process=image/resize,m_fill,h_207,w_330)
啟動AdobeIllustrator時是否會彈出載入插件時出錯的訊息?一些Illustrator用戶在打開該應用程式時遇到了此錯誤。訊息後面緊跟著一系列有問題的插件。此錯誤提示表示已安裝的插件有問題,但也可能是由於VisualC++DLL檔案損壞或首選項檔案受損等其他原因所引起。如果遇到此錯誤,我們將在本文中指導您修復問題,請繼續閱讀以下內容。在Illustrator中載入外掛程式時出錯如果您在嘗試啟動AdobeIllustrator時收到「載入外掛程式時出錯」的錯誤訊息,您可以使用以下用途:以管理員身

用戶使用Edge瀏覽器的過程中可能會添加一些插件來滿足自己更多的使用需求。但是在添加插件時顯示不支援此插件,這該如何解決?今日小編就來給大家分享三種解決方法,快來試試看。 方法一:嘗試用其他的瀏覽器。 方法二:瀏覽器上的FlashPlayer可能過時或遺失,導致此外掛程式不受支援狀態,可在官網下載最新版本。 方法三:同時按下「Ctrl+Shift+Delete」鍵。 點選“清除資料”,重新開啟瀏覽器即可。

Chrome的插件擴充功能安裝目錄是什麼?正常情況下,Chrome外掛程式擴充功能的預設安裝目錄如下:1、windowsxp中chrome外掛程式預設安裝目錄位置:C:\DocumentsandSettings\使用者名稱\LocalSettings\ApplicationData\Google\Chrome\UserData\Default\Extensions2、windows7中chrome插件預設安裝目錄位置:C:\Users\使用者名稱\AppData\Local\Google\Chrome\User

在 WebStorm 中啟動 UniApp 專案預覽的步驟:安裝 UniApp 開發工具外掛程式連接到裝置設定 WebSocket啟動預覽

整體而言,需複雜原生功能時,uni-app 較好;需簡單或高度自訂介面時,MUI 較好。此外,uni-app 具備:1. Vue.js/JavaScript 支援;2. 豐富原生組件/API;3. 良好生態系。缺點是:1. 效能問題;2. 客製化介面困難。 MUI 具備:1. Material Design 支援;2. 高度彈性;3. 廣泛元件/主題庫。缺點是:1. CSS 依賴;2. 不提供原生元件;3. 生態系較小。

UniApp 作為跨平台開發框架擁有許多便利,但缺點也較為明顯:效能受限於混合開發模式,導致開啟速度、頁面渲染和互動回應較差。生態系統不完善,特定領域組件和庫較少,限制創意發揮和複雜功能實現。不同平台的相容性問題,易出現樣式差異和 API 支援不一致的情況。 WebView 的安全機制不同於原生應用,可能降低應用程式安全性。同時支援多個平台的應用程式發布更新需要多次編譯打包,增加開發和維護成本。

UniApp 基於 Vue.js,Flutter 基於 Dart,兩者都支援跨平台開發。 UniApp 提供豐富的元件和簡易開發,但效能受限於 WebView;Flutter 使用原生渲染引擎,效能優異,但開發難度較高。 UniApp 擁有活躍的中文社區,Flutter 擁有龐大且全球化的社區。 UniApp 適合快速開發、效能要求不高的場景;Flutter 適合客製化程度高、高效能的複雜應用。
